Output 531062a860f794604680293b575be7b40bcab275a0c2aa4ba424c8b51ae427fb:13

value
50067212
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 144f131c146a6007fcafaf265d9c14f4b3c6b222 OP_EQUALVERIFY OP_CHECKSIG
address
12rPF3HbejMKQbNfeF3ZKKiTVQMyag5t21
transaction
531062a860f794604680293b575be7b40bcab275a0c2aa4ba424c8b51ae427fb
spent
true